Understanding the Mechanics and Probabilities

At its heart, the crash game operates on a provably fair algorithm, meaning that the outcome of each round is determined by a combination of server seed and client seed, allowing players to verify the randomness and integrity of the game. This transparency is a significant advantage over traditional casino games, where the fairness of the outcome is solely reliant on the operator’s reputation. The multiplier starts at 1x and increases exponentially. The rate at which it increases is not constant and is driven by a random number generator. The crash point is also determined by this random number generator, and it could occur at any multiplier value, from 1.01x to potentially hundreds of times the initial bet. The crucial point is that there’s no way to predict with certainty when the crash will happen.

One common misconception is that higher multipliers are "due" after a series of low crashes; however, each round is independent, and past results do not influence future outcomes. This is a crucial concept for players to grasp, as it helps to avoid the gambler’s fallacy – the belief that a certain outcome is more likely to occur because it hasn't happened recently. Effective risk management relies on understanding these probabilities and setting realistic expectations. The Martingale and Anti-Martingale Systems

Two commonly discussed betting strategies are the Martingale and Anti-Martingale systems. The Martingale system involves doubling your bet after each loss, with the goal of recouping previous losses and making a profit. While theoretically sound, the Martingale system requires a substantial bankroll and can quickly lead to significant losses if you encounter a prolonged losing streak. The Anti-Martingale system, also known as the Paroli system, involves doubling your bet after each win. This approach capitalizes on winning streaks and limits losses during losing streaks. Both systems can be employed in crash games, but they are not foolproof and require careful consideration and disciplined implementation.

Setting Stop-Loss and Take-Profit Limits

Implementing stop-loss and take-profit limits is another essential risk management technique. A stop-loss limit predefines the maximum amount you are willing to lose in a single session. Once you reach this limit, you should stop playing. A take-profit limit, on the other hand, defines the amount you want to win before stopping. Reaching this target allows you to lock in your profits and avoid the temptation to give them back. These limits provide a structured approach to gameplay and help to protect your bankroll from impulsive decisions. Using the auto-cash out feature in conjunction with pre-defined stop-loss and take-profit limits can be particularly effective.

The Psychological Aspects of the Crash Game

The crash game is as much a psychological battle as it is a game of chance. The thrill of watching the multiplier climb, the fear of the impending crash, and the rush of adrenaline can create a highly addictive experience. Players often fall victim to cognitive biases, such as the aforementioned gambler’s fallacy, or the availability heuristic – the tendency to overestimate the likelihood of events that are easily recalled. Understanding these psychological tendencies is crucial for making rational decisions. The game preys on the inherent human desire for reward and the fear of loss. It taps into our competitive instincts and our tendency to seek patterns, even where none exist.

The almost hypnotic effect of watching the multiplier rise can lead to a phenomenon known as “loss aversion,” where the pain of losing feels greater than the pleasure of winning. This can cause players to hold on to their bets for too long, hoping to recoup previous losses, ultimately resulting in a larger loss. Maintaining a detached and objective mindset is essential for mitigating these psychological effects.
